Maximize Oil Recovery with Targeted Chemistry

Oilfield polyacrylamide improves fluid movement and enhances reservoir performance. It’s essential for better sweep efficiency in complex formations.

In enhanced recovery operations, oilfield polyacrylamide is a trusted solution for optimizing fluid flow and reducing permeability in reservoir zones. This polymer helps boost sweep efficiency and stabilize injection profiles, contributing to improved hydrocarbon extraction across various geological formations.

Designed to perform in high-salinity and elevated-temperature environments, this material offers exceptional resistance to degradation, making it reliable under demanding downhole conditions. It enhances water mobility control and minimizes channeling, resulting in more uniform displacement and higher production rates. Its flexibility in concentration and application method supports both new and mature fields.

Aside from flooding strategies, polyacrylamide also finds applications in drilling fluids and cuttings removal. It reduces friction and controls viscosity, improving wellbore stability and simplifying fluid handling. The molecular weight and charge density can be adjusted based on formation properties and project goals.
